Open Interest and Volume Dynamics
Recent data reveals that the open interest (OI) for Jubilant Foodworks' derivatives contracts has reached 36,727, up from the previous figure of 32,060. This represents a 14.56% change in OI, indicating a substantial increase in the number of outstanding contracts. Concurrently, the volume recorded stands at 27,942, underscoring active trading interest in the stock's futures and options.
The futures value associated with Jubilant Foodworks is approximately ₹96,162.20 lakhs, while the options value is markedly higher at ₹11,255.90 crores. The combined total derivatives value amounts to ₹97,402.40 lakhs, reflecting robust participation in the derivatives market relative to the underlying stock price, which currently hovers around ₹590.
Price Context and Moving Averages
Jubilant Foodworks is positioned roughly 4.4% above its 52-week low of ₹564.95, indicating proximity to a significant support level. Despite this, the stock has outperformed its sector by 0.94% on the latest trading day, suggesting relative resilience amid broader sector weakness. However, the stock trades below its key moving averages — including the 5-day, 20-day, 50-day, 100-day, and 200-day averages — signalling a prevailing bearish trend in the short to long term.
Investor participation, as measured by delivery volume, has shown a decline. The delivery volume on 21 November was 11.41 lakh shares, which is 43.37% lower than the five-day average delivery volume. This reduction in delivery volume may imply cautiousness among long-term holders or a shift towards more speculative trading via derivatives.

Market Positioning and Potential Directional Bets
The surge in open interest alongside elevated volumes suggests that traders are actively repositioning themselves in Jubilant Foodworks derivatives. The increase in OI often reflects fresh capital entering the market, which can be indicative of directional bets or hedging strategies. Given the stock's proximity to a 52-week low and its trading below all major moving averages, market participants may be anticipating further downside or volatility in the near term.
Futures and options activity, particularly the sizeable options value, points to a complex interplay of strategies. Investors might be employing options spreads or protective puts to manage risk, while others could be speculating on a potential rebound or continued weakness. The divergence between futures and options values also highlights the varied approaches within the derivatives market.
Liquidity and Trading Capacity
Jubilant Foodworks maintains sufficient liquidity to support sizeable trades, with the stock's liquidity based on 2% of the five-day average traded value allowing for trade sizes up to ₹2.6 crore. This level of liquidity is crucial for institutional investors and traders looking to execute large orders without significant market impact.
Despite the recent fall in delivery volumes, the stock's market capitalisation remains substantial at approximately ₹38,920.97 crore, categorising it as a mid-cap entity within the Leisure Services sector. This status often attracts a diverse investor base, including both retail and institutional participants, which can contribute to the observed derivatives market activity.

Sector and Benchmark Comparison
On the day under review, Jubilant Foodworks recorded a 1-day return of 0.14%, outperforming the Leisure Services sector, which posted a decline of 0.50%. The broader Sensex index also showed a marginal fall of 0.15%. This relative outperformance, despite the stock's technical challenges, may reflect selective buying interest or short-term speculative activity.
However, the stock's trading below all major moving averages and the decline in delivery volumes suggest that longer-term investor confidence remains subdued. The derivatives market activity could therefore be interpreted as a barometer of market uncertainty, with participants hedging positions or positioning for potential volatility ahead.
